The services at Misfit Aerial are extensive and go far beyond a typical fitness center. They are specifically designed to provide a rich and varied experience in the aerial arts.
Aerial Silks: A classic aerial discipline that involves climbing, wrapping, and dropping from two long pieces of fabric suspended from the ceiling. It’s a great way to build upper body strength and core stability.
Pole Fitness and Dance: This dynamic workout combines strength, flexibility, and dance techniques on a vertical pole. It is a full-body workout that builds confidence and coordination.
Aerial Hoop (Lyra) & Dance Trapeze: These classes involve performing acrobatic moves on a circular metal hoop or a static trapeze bar. They are excellent for building strength and grace.
Specialized Aerial Disciplines: The studio also offers less common but equally exciting classes, such as Aerial Chains and Aerial Cube, providing a great variety of apparatuses to explore.
Youth Classes: Misfit Aerial is "Good for kids," offering youth classes that allow children and teens to build strength and self-confidence in a safe and supervised environment.
Private Lessons and Workshops: For those who want more personalized attention or wish to focus on a specific skill, private lessons are available. The studio also hosts workshops with guest coaches, providing unique opportunities to learn new skills.
Yoga and Aerobics: In addition to aerial work, the studio offers classes in Yoga and Tai Chi, providing a well-rounded approach to fitness that includes flexibility, balance, and mind-body connection.
Parties and Events: The studio is available for hosting parties, making it a fun and memorable venue for a birthday or special event.
Misfit Aerial is defined by a number of key features that set it apart from other fitness centers in Illinois.
Safety and Equipment: The studio prides itself on its custom-engineered, all-steel truss system and large, thick crash mats, ensuring a high level of safety for all aerial activities. The rigging is designed to handle aerial loads with ease, which provides peace of mind for both instructors and students.
Supportive Community: A recurring theme in customer reviews is the supportive and welcoming community. The environment is one where everyone is encouraged and cheered on, making it a great place to try new and challenging things without fear of judgment.
Expert Instructors: The instructors are described as incredibly knowledgeable and supportive. They are skilled at tailoring classes to individual levels, ensuring that both beginners and advanced students can progress and grow their skills.
